Name : seamonkey Product : Fedora EPEL 8 Version : 2.53.3 Release : 3.el8 URL : http://www.seamonkey-project.org Summary : Web browser, e-mail, news, IRC client, HTML editor Description : SeaMonkey is an all-in-one Internet application suite. It includes a browser, mail/news client, IRC client, JavaScript debugger, and a tool to inspect the DOM for web pages. It is derived from the application formerly known as Mozilla Application Suite.
-------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Update Information:
Add Default Zoom support. Site-specific settings always remain preserved (until reset by Ctrl+0), just the default can be altered now from 100% to more comfortable value. Add WebP image format support. (Can be toggled by image.webp.enabled preference in about:config, default enabled). Some fixes and improvements.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- ChangeLog:
* Thu Jul 30 2020 Dmitry Butskoy Dmitry@Butskoy.name 2.53.3-3 - fix requires filter * Wed Jul 29 2020 Dmitry Butskoy Dmitry@Butskoy.name 2.53.3-2 - add "Default zoom" support (mozbz#1655362) - add "Use system locale" switch in preferences (mozbz#1655842) - backport WebP image format support (mozbz#1653869) - update elfhack code up to esr68 - add fix for rust >= 1.45 (mozbz#1654465) - properly filter provides and requires from the application dir - spec file cleanups and fixes --------------------------------------------------------------------------------
